    Glad to see this since winterrekking.com is gone. Was a member there but didn't post a lot. Mostly read posts. Also active on facebook traditional winter camping. Much of my winter camping is with my sled dog team. Training, touring and racing in northern Wisconsin and Michigan. Spent over 6 weeks of this past winter in the UP with the dogs.

      I make much of my own gear, Have built dogsleds, sewn sled bags, tents and clothing. My wife and I are also active in pre-1820 reenactment. She does spinning, dying and other fiber arts using wool from our flock of Shetland sheep. I do blacksmithing on my forge that I built as a replica of Pvt. John Shields forge from the Lewis and Clark Expedition of Discovery. Tents include an 8x10 snowtrekker and several wedge tents. I am now in the process of making a new small wedge tent to use at war of 1812 reenactments coming up in October.
